Evaluating Suitability for Your Project
While Boo Cutie is an amazing choice for many scenarios, it is important to exercise judgment when selecting it for specific needs. Typography is about context, and what works for a birthday party invitation might not work for a legal contract. To ensure you are making the best decision, consider the following factors before committing to this font.
- Audience Demographics: Who are you trying to reach? If your audience consists of young children, parents, or individuals seeking a relaxed vibe, Boo Cutie is likely perfect. However, for corporate environments requiring strict formality, this font may undermine your authority.
- Readability Requirements: Remember that decorative fonts are generally best used for headlines, titles, and short phrases rather than long blocks of body text. Use Boo Cutie to grab attention, but pair it with a clean, neutral font for detailed information.
- Brand Consistency: Does the playful nature of this font align with your existing brand identity? If your brand is known for innovation and sleek minimalism, introducing a highly decorative font might create a jarring disconnect. Ensure the font supports your overall narrative.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id
Even with a great font like Boo Cutie, misuse can lead to poor results. One common mistake is overusing the font. Using it for every single element on a page can result in visual fatigue, making the design look chaotic rather than charming. Another pitfall is ignoring contrast. Because Boo Cutie has distinct curves and flourishes, it requires sufficient white space around it to breathe. Cluttering it with other busy elements will obscure its beauty.
Maximizing the Impact of Boo Cutie
To get the most out of this font, think of it as a seasoning in a recipe. A little goes a long way. Try combining Boo Cutie with a modern sans-serif font to create a dynamic contrast. For example, use Boo Cutie for the headline of a blog post and a clean, readable font for the article body. This combination ensures you capture the reader's interest immediately while providing a comfortable reading experience.
